Summary
This note provides a report on the Observance of Standards and Codes in France, and provides updates on the transparency in monetary and financial policies. The framework for supervision and regulation applicable to a specific group of mutual insurance firms has been modified by adjusting the law governing these institutions to comply with European regulations concerning insurance. Once implementing regulations are in effect, these insurance companies will need to meet the same solvency rules as provided in the insurance code.
